    Started to get random cmd.exe popups with no specifics.


    I've recently started to get cmd.exe popups every hour, or atleast thats how long it feels before it pops up again. I have searched but it seems to be something different and wasn't sure how to approach the problem. Here is an image after recording for about an hour trying to see what it was.

    I've seen people with the same problems but with something like bitsadmin, or ipconfig. While mines just say cmd.exe. I've already did scans like Malwarebytes, Adwarecleaner, Junkware Removal tool, Hitman, rkill and it still persists.

    Any ideas?

    Use the free Nirsoft tool TaskSchedulerView.exe, and search scheduled tasks for BAT and CMD. Chances are very high that some kind of scheduled task is behind the appearance of the command windows on your desktop. I had something similar happen earlier this year with a driver scanner tool called "Driver Update."
